Multitudinous reasons that cause such to happen exist and this can go from poor maintenance to other things which could contribute to its failure. The dilemma of trailer tire blowouts is faced by many drivers on a regular basis and even when the solutions are simple, there are still those who cannot do so. Listed below are the common reasons why they happen as well as ways to prevent them from happening.
The easiest way to bust and damage a tire is to underinflate it. This is obviously because air is what allows it to carry the weight of the vehicle itself as well as its load. If left without the proper amount of air or air pressure, the other components in it will work beyond their limits and eventually fail.
The information with regards the pressure needed for the tire can be found on the door side near the driver but it will not prove useful in alerting you if the ones you have is low on pressure. For this reason, it is important for one to be able to inspect it manually or through the use of the hands, or by consulting a mechanic. If you just noticed it being underinflated, you may need to have its internal part inspected for damage.
Everyone has encountered pulling load that is more than what the vehicle can carry or handle and such act can be extremely harming to it, as well. Over burdening can bring about noteworthy harm to the tire too, particularly in the event that it is additionally low on pressure. On the off chance that there truly is a requirement for you to pull 350 pounds of cargo, there may be a requirement for you to eliminate the travelers for the auto.
The weight rating of your vehicle can also be found on the same sticker or information sheet where the pressure is printed on. Such information can also be found on the tire itself. The maximum weight can only be carried without the danger of a blow out if the maximum pressure is applied.
Another thing that can significantly damage and cause such to explode is to hit it with road hazards such as pit holes or driveway lips. This can especially be common to those made with low quality rubber. If the impact is hard enough, such hazards can cut through the thing and cause it to explode right then and there.
In any case, there are times when such would softly shred it and will not appear for quite a while yet can make it fail in the long run. This is the motivation behind why many individuals ask why they get such failures for reasons unknown, evidently. Regardless of the possibility that there was no prompt harm, it will be exceptionally useful on the off chance that you specify experiences with perils in your next mechanic visit.
Lots of other reasons exist but the ones mentioned above are the most typical. A lot of people think that being knowledgeable of reasons and preventing them from happening is the way to escape such unfortunate situation. However, the best way for you to be able to do so is to have your vehicle regularly checked.
